adambisek / secured-links
Package secures Nette Framework signals against CSRF attack.
v1.4.0
2016-08-04 07:32 UTC
Requires
- php: >=5.4
- nette/application: ^2.4
- nette/utils: ^2.4
Requires (Dev)
- mockery/mockery: ~0.9
- nette/tester: ~1.7
This package is not auto-updated.
Last update: 2024-12-21 21:14:09 UTC
README
SecuredLinksTrait creates secured signal links. PHP 5.4+ ONLY
forked from nextras/secured-links
Installation
The best way to install is using Composer:
$ composer require adambisek/secured-links
Usage of SecuredLinksTrait
abstract class BasePrenseter extends Nette\Application\UI\Presenter { use Nextras\Application\UI\SecuredLinksPresenterTrait; } class MyPresenter extends BasePresenter { /** * @secured */ public function handleDelete($id) { } } abstract class BaseControl extends Nette\Application\UI\Control { use Nextras\Application\UI\SecuredLinksControlTrait; } class MyControl extends BaseControl { /** * @secured */ public function handleDelete($id) { } }